Ethereum Staking Setup: Step-by-Step to Earning Rewards

Want to learn more about crypto?
Explore more on our blog!
Learn more
A step-by-step guide to Ethereum staking, earning rewards with an isometric image of a computer and other devices.
Table of Contents
A step-by-step guide to Ethereum staking, earning rewards with an isometric image of a computer and other devices.

Are you ready to unlock the potential of Ethereum and start earning passive income? Get ready to dive into the world of Ethereum staking setup.

In this article, we will guide you through the step-by-step process of setting up your own staking operation. From the essential requirements to the best security practices, we’ve got you covered.

Stay tuned to discover how to overcome common issues and maximize your earnings in the exciting world of Ethereum staking.

Key Takeaways

  • Ethereum staking involves securing and validating transactions on the Ethereum blockchain.
  • Staking requires locking up a certain amount of cryptocurrency known as a stake.
  • Choose a reliable Ethereum wallet that supports staking functionality and has a user-friendly interface.
  • Meet the minimum stake requirement of 32 ETH and ensure you have the necessary hardware and software for setting up your Ethereum node.

Unveiling the Ethereum Staking Setup Process

To begin the process of setting up your Ethereum staking, you’ll need to follow a series of steps that will be unveiled in this article.

Ethereum staking refers to the act of securing and validating transactions on the Ethereum blockchain by locking up a certain amount of cryptocurrency, known as a stake. This process is essential for maintaining the network’s security and integrity.

To start staking, you must first create an Ethereum wallet and transfer your desired amount of Ethereum to it.

Next, you’ll need to choose a staking provider or set up your own staking node. It’s crucial to select a reliable and trusted provider to ensure the safety of your stake.

Once your staking provider is set up, you can delegate your stake to them and start earning rewards for your contribution to the Ethereum network.

Essential Requirements for Ethereum Staking Setup

To successfully set up Ethereum staking, you need to start by choosing the right Ethereum wallet for staking. This is crucial as it will determine the security and accessibility of your staked funds.

Additionally, understanding the minimum stake and hardware requirements is essential to ensure that you meet the necessary criteria for staking on the Ethereum network.

Choosing the Right Ethereum Wallet for Staking

When choosing the right Ethereum wallet for staking, it’s important that you consider the essential requirements for your Ethereum staking setup. Staking Ethereum involves participating in the validation process of the Ethereum network by holding and locking up a certain amount of Ethereum in a wallet.

To ensure a smooth and secure staking experience, your chosen wallet must meet certain criteria. Firstly, it should support Ethereum staking functionality, allowing you to stake your Ethereum directly from the wallet.

Secondly, it should have a user-friendly interface that simplifies the staking process. Additionally, the wallet should have robust security features, such as two-factor authentication and encryption, to protect your staked Ethereum.

Lastly, it’s crucial to choose a wallet that’s compatible with the Ethereum network and its protocols to ensure seamless integration with the staking ecosystem.

Understanding Minimum Stake and Hardware Requirements

To meet the essential requirements for your Ethereum staking setup, you’ll need to understand the minimum stake and hardware requirements.

Ethereum, also known as ETH, is transitioning from a proof-of-work to a proof-of-stake consensus mechanism. This shift means that instead of miners, users will be able to validate transactions and secure the network by staking their ETH.

The minimum stake refers to the amount of ETH you need to participate in staking. Currently, the Ethereum 2.0 network requires a minimum stake of 32 ETH.

As for hardware requirements, staking on Ethereum requires a reliable internet connection, a computer or a device capable of running a staking client, and sufficient storage space to store the Ethereum blockchain data.

Ensuring you meet these minimum stake and hardware requirements is crucial for a successful Ethereum staking setup.

Step-by-Step Guide to Ethereum Staking Setup

Now it’s time to delve into the step-by-step process of setting up your Ethereum staking.

First, you’ll need to set up your Ethereum node, which involves installing the necessary software and syncing with the Ethereum network.

Once your node is up and running, you can proceed to stake your Ether by following a walkthrough that will guide you through the staking process.

Alternatively, if you prefer a more collaborative approach, you can join an Ethereum staking pool where you pool your resources with others to increase your chances of earning rewards.

Setting Up Your Ethereum Node

To set up your Ethereum node for staking, first, gather all the necessary equipment and software.

You’ll need a computer with a minimum of 8GB RAM, 250GB of SSD storage, and a reliable internet connection. Make sure your operating system is up to date and supports the Ethereum network.

Download and install the latest version of the Ethereum client software, such as Geth or Parity. Once installed, sync your node with the Ethereum blockchain by running the client software and connecting to the network. This process may take some time, as it involves downloading and verifying the entire blockchain.

After syncing, you can start staking your Ethereum tokens by becoming a validator. Configure your node to act as a validator by following the instructions provided by the Ethereum client software.

Remember to secure your node and tokens by setting up proper security measures, such as firewalls and encryption. Regularly update your software to ensure you have the latest features and security patches.

With your Ethereum node successfully set up, you can now participate in the staking process and contribute to the security and decentralization of the Ethereum network.

Staking Your Ether: A Walkthrough

Start by familiarizing yourself with the process of staking Ethereum by following this step-by-step guide:

  • Choose Your Validator: Select a trusted validator that will handle the staking process for you. Look for validators with a good reputation and high uptime.
  • Deposit Ether: Transfer your Ether to the Ethereum 2.0 deposit contract. This will lock your Ether for a specific period of time while you’re staking.
  • Set Up Your Validator: Set up your validator software on a computer or server. This software will connect to the Ethereum network and participate in the proof-of-stake consensus mechanism.
  • Monitor Your Staking: Keep an eye on your validator and monitor its performance. Regularly check for any updates or maintenance that needs to be done.

Joining an Ethereum Staking Pool

To join an Ethereum staking pool and complete your Ethereum staking setup, you’ll need to follow these step-by-step instructions.

First, choose a reputable Ethereum staking pool that aligns with your goals and preferences. Ensure that the pool has a strong track record and offers competitive rewards.

Next, create an account with the chosen pool and provide the required information.

Once your account is set up, transfer your Ether to the staking pool’s designated deposit address. This will allow you to participate in the Proof-of-Stake (PoS) consensus and earn rewards.

Keep in mind that joining a staking pool means entrusting your assets to a third party, so it’s crucial to choose a trustworthy pool.

Security Best Practices in Ethereum Staking Setup

To ensure the security of your Ethereum staking setup, it’s crucial to safeguard your staking key, which serves as the access point to your funds.

Implementing strong password protection and utilizing hardware wallets are recommended practices to protect your staking key from potential threats.

Additionally, regular monitoring and maintenance of your staking node is essential to identify and address any issues promptly, ensuring the stability and security of your staking setup.

Safeguarding Your Staking Key

One way to protect your staking key in your Ethereum staking setup is by employing security best practices. Safeguarding your staking key is crucial to ensure the integrity and security of your Ethereum holdings. Here are four important steps you can take to enhance the security of your staking key:

  • Secure Storage: Store your staking key in a secure location, such as a hardware wallet or an encrypted USB drive. This helps protect against physical theft or unauthorized access.
  • Strong Passwords: Use a strong, unique password for your staking key. Avoid using easily guessable passwords and consider using a password manager to securely store and generate strong passwords.
  • Multi-factor Authentication: Enable multi-factor authentication (MFA) for your Ethereum staking setup. This adds an extra layer of security by requiring an additional verification step, such as a code from a mobile app, when accessing your staking key.
  • Regular Backups: Regularly backup your staking key to protect against data loss. Store the backups in a separate secure location to ensure you can recover your key if needed.

Regular Monitoring and Maintenance of Your Staking Node

Ensure you regularly monitor and maintain your staking node to uphold the security best practices in your Ethereum staking setup.

Monitoring your staking node involves keeping a close eye on its performance and health. Regularly check the node’s logs and metrics to identify any anomalies or potential issues.

Conducting routine maintenance is crucial to ensure the smooth operation of your staking node. This includes keeping the node software up to date with the latest security patches and bug fixes. Additionally, regularly back up your staking keys and any other important data to prevent loss or theft.

Implementing strong security measures, such as firewalls and intrusion detection systems, can further protect your staking node from unauthorized access.

Troubleshooting Common Issues in Ethereum Staking Setup

To ensure a smooth Ethereum staking setup, it’s crucial to address common issues that may arise.

Connectivity problems can be resolved by checking network settings, firewall configurations, and ensuring a stable internet connection.

Additionally, managing software updates and forks is essential to stay up to date with the latest improvements and bug fixes, minimizing potential disruptions in the staking process.

Solving Connectivity Problems

If you encounter connectivity problems during your Ethereum staking setup, troubleshooting common issues is essential. Here are some steps you can take to solve these problems:

  • Check your internet connection: Ensure that you have a stable and reliable internet connection to avoid any connectivity issues.
  • Restart your router/modem: Sometimes, a simple restart can solve connectivity problems. Power off your router or modem, wait for a few minutes, and then power it back on.
  • Use a wired connection: If you’re using a Wi-Fi connection, try using an Ethernet cable to connect your device directly to the router. This can help eliminate any potential wireless interference.
  • Update your network drivers: Outdated network drivers can cause connectivity problems. Make sure you have the latest drivers installed for your network adapter.

Managing Software Updates and Forks

To effectively manage software updates and forks in your Ethereum staking setup, there are a few steps you can take:

  1. Stay informed about software updates: Regularly check for updates from the Ethereum Foundation and other trusted sources. Keep track of the latest updates and improvements released by the Ethereum community and the Ethereum Virtual Machine (EVM).
  2. Understand the changes introduced by forks: When a fork occurs, it’s important to understand the changes being introduced and the potential impact on your staking setup. Stay up-to-date with the latest news and announcements regarding forks.
  3. Backup your data before upgrading: Before upgrading your software, ensure that you have a backup of your staking data. This will help protect your data in case anything goes wrong during the upgrade process.
  4. Follow instructions carefully: When upgrading your software, carefully follow the instructions provided. This will help ensure that the upgrade process goes smoothly and that your staking setup remains secure and functional.

Frequently Asked Questions

Can I Stake Any Amount of Ethereum for the Staking Process, or Is There a Minimum Requirement?

You can stake any amount of Ethereum for the staking process. There is no minimum requirement. This allows flexibility for individuals with varying amounts of ETH to participate and contribute to the network.

What Are the Potential Risks or Downsides of Participating in the Ethereum Staking Process?

Participating in the ethereum staking process carries potential risks and downsides. It’s like navigating uncharted waters; you may encounter network vulnerabilities, smart contract bugs, or even economic instability. Stay vigilant and informed to mitigate these risks.

Are There Any Specific Hardware or Software Recommendations for Setting up an Ethereum Staking Node?

For setting up an Ethereum staking node, specific hardware and software recommendations include a powerful computer with ample storage and memory, a stable internet connection, and using the latest version of the Ethereum software client.

How Long Does It Typically Take to Start Earning Rewards Once I Have Completed the Ethereum Staking Setup Process?

Once you’ve completed the Ethereum staking setup process, it typically takes some time for you to start earning rewards. The exact duration depends on various factors such as network conditions and the amount of ETH you have staked.

Can I Withdraw or Transfer My Staked Ethereum at Any Time, or Is There a Lock-Up Period?

You can withdraw or transfer your staked Ethereum at any time, but there is a lock-up period during which your funds will be inaccessible. Once the lock-up period ends, you have the freedom to manage your staked Ethereum as you wish.


Congratulations! You have successfully completed the Ethereum staking setup process, unlocking a world of opportunities in the world of decentralized finance.

Just like a skilled sailor navigating uncharted waters, you have embraced the intricacies of this technical process with precision and knowledge.

Now, with your Ethereum staking setup complete, you can set sail towards a prosperous future, riding the waves of innovation and reaping the rewards of your strategic endeavors.

Smooth sailing, my friend!



The information provided on this blog is for general informational and educational purposes only. It is not intended as financial, legal, or investment advice. Cryptocurrency investments are volatile and high risk in nature; it is possible to lose your entire investment. We are not financial advisors, nor do we purport to be.

While we strive to provide accurate and up-to-date information, we cannot guarantee the accuracy, completeness, or applicability of any information provided. The views and opinions expressed on this blog are solely those of the authors and should not be construed as professional advice. We do not endorse or guarantee the performance of any cryptocurrencies, projects, or companies mentioned herein.

Readers are encouraged to conduct their own research and consult with a professional financial and legal advisor before making any investment decisions. The owner of this website and the authors of its content will not be liable for any losses, injuries, or damages from the display or use of this information. Use of this information is at your own risk.

About the Author:
Alex Sterling stands at the forefront of blockchain innovation, offering a technical perspective rooted in a Computer Science background. Specializing in decentralized systems, Alex's articles dissect blockchain technologies and crypto market trends, making intricate details comprehensible for readers. They are deeply involved in blockchain project development, frequently sharing their technical expertise at tech conferences. Alex's work aims to educate and inspire readers about the transformative potential of blockchain and cryptocurrency.